If I need to cancel my hotel reservation in Mokelumne Hill, will I receive a refund?
Yes, you'll find most room reservations are refundable provided that you cancel before the accommodation's cancellation deadline, which is usually within 24-48 hours of your check-in date. If you booked a non-refundable reservation, it may still be possible to cancel it and be given a refund within a 24-hour period of your booking.
